THE BACTAERATOR™ - for odour and blockage free pumping stations
Courtesy of Cleveland Biotech Ltd.
Cleveland Biotech Ltd, market leaders in the field of applied environmental biotechnology, have developed another market leading application system - The Bactaerator™.
Sumps, wet wells and pumping stations provide continual problems to all those responsible with managing and maintaining them, from pubs and supermarkets to drainage contractors and water companies.
The problem most commonly encountered is the build-up of organic solid waste within the chamber (notably fat, oil and grease) which can lead to damage to the pumps, prevent the float switches from working, resulting in floods and expensive repair work to burnt out pumps. In extremes the build-up of fat in a chamber can result in anaerobic conditions developing which in turn can lead to the formation of ‘sulphonic acids’ which will corrode any equipment or metal work they come into contact with. Other problems include smells, and septicity in the well and the rising main.
